☐ **Step 7 — Payroll export cutover (Sablewage v2).** Future maintainers, heads up: as of this ceremony the payroll export switches from the old fixed-width format to the new delimited v2 schema. Double-check that the downstream reconciliation job has been repointed before signing off, or finance will get a week of garbage rows. Both key custodians must be present for this step. To unseal the signing key for the export pipeline, enter the recovery passphrase below.

recovery phrase for yajof-bagap: oliwyn-ulaael

Handover: Juno KV bloom filter. The filter in front of Larkstore now sizes at 12 bits per key; false-positive rate dropped to under 1%. Support should route miss-rate alerts to the cache channel, not storage. Rebuilds run nightly. If the admin console locks during a rebuild, recover it with the passphrase on the next line.

strongbox words: zorath-zormir-oliiel

### Step 4: Update your import adapter

Shelfhand v3 replaces the batch catalogue importer with a streaming endpoint. Plugin authors must emit records in the new envelope format and handle per-record rejection callbacks instead of whole-file failures. Retry behaviour is now controlled service-side. Your adapter should read, not hardcode, the importer settings, which currently are the following.

settings of fajog-hahif:
[sorax]
port = 7000
region = upper-2
host = sorax.nelvroworks.corp
timeout_ms = 3000
retries = 4

FAQ: Squatterhawk scanner basics

Q: What does Squatterhawk do?
A: Scans our internal registry for packages whose names closely mimic popular ones. Flags get quarantined automatically.

Q: A customer says a legit package was quarantined. Now what?
A: Verify the publisher, then file an allowlist request. Don't release it yourself.

Q: Scanner is down?
A: Page the platform on-call. Escalate after 30 minutes.

Q: Console locked out?
A: Use the break-glass account; authenticate with the recovery passphrase below.

vault phrase of kaduf-baweg = norael-julox-raleth-wenok-eliir-ulamir-ulair-norwyn-rusion